
Two Mountain Winery Cabernet Sauvignon
Tasting Notes: French elegance meets the complex personality of Washington State. Blackberry pie, baking spice, dried oregano, a little beef stock, and a hint of miso richness combine with the French oak spice and sweetness to lay the foundation for a complex, yet romantic palate.
Named after the majestic view of Mt. Rainier and Mt. Adams which can be seen from the vineyards, Two Mountain Winery was founded in 2000. The Rawn family had been fruit farmers in Yakima Valley for more than 50 years when they decided to convert a cherry orchard to vines. Brothers Matthew and Patrick follow a minimalistic approach to growing and making wine. They feel they have an obligation to "operate in a way that ensures the next generation inherits a world worthy of their potential." Through their tireless efforts, Two Mountain became Washington State's first certified sustainable vineyard.
